推动海工装备走向深远海(弘扬科学家精神·对话)
Ren Min Ri Bao· 2025-08-10 23:18
Core Viewpoint - The development of marine engineering is crucial for building a maritime power, directly supporting national strategic resource and energy security, as well as sustainable economic development [2][4]. Group 1: Current Status and Importance of Marine Engineering - Marine engineering technology is essential for constructing various facilities such as sea walls, docks, artificial islands, and oil and mining platforms, which face challenges from harsh marine conditions [3][4]. - The technology plays a significant role in addressing climate change, protecting marine ecosystems, and enhancing marine governance capabilities [4]. Group 2: Research Directions and Challenges - While marine engineering technology in shallow waters is becoming mature, there remains a gap in deep-sea technology compared to global standards [5]. - The focus is shifting towards deep-sea oil and gas exploration, large floating wind farms, and deep-sea aquaculture, necessitating advancements in marine engineering to support these developments [5]. Group 3: Contributions and Innovations - The team has developed key technologies for shallow water construction, which have been applied in over 30 major projects domestically and internationally, providing a solid foundation for marine technology innovation [4][9]. - Recent innovations include integrated construction equipment for underwater cable and pipeline laying, designed to operate in deep-sea environments [5]. Group 4: Talent Development and Future Outlook - The cultivation of talent in marine engineering should align with the characteristics of the discipline and the demands of the times, emphasizing interdisciplinary knowledge and practical experience [10]. - Young researchers are encouraged to integrate personal aspirations with national goals, fostering a spirit of perseverance and dedication to scientific inquiry [9][10].
